    A **Free** community event organised by the Hull City Official Supporters Club, in partnership with KCOM.

    This is an opportunity for all Hull City supporters, young or old to meet rising stars and former players. The Tigers are coming to town! 

    • Free light refreshments
    • Player & ex-player Q&A session hosted by Brendon Smurthwaite
    • Signings and selfie opportunity
    • "Open The Box" raffle with chances to win a signed shirt & ball
    • OSC members will receive a free gift on production of their membership card. 

    • Doors open 6.45pm
    • Event start 7.30pm prompt

    Tickets limited to 4 per application. 

    Venue

    North Hall, Driffield School, Manorfield Road, YO25 5HR Driffield
